All default headgear is an actual part of the player model that gets visually enabled or disabled depending on avatar settings, so a freeform hat system wouldn't really work. Plus, Badspot lost the files to the original player model, so any possibility of adding new default hats is pretty much nonexistent.
Sorry to be a buzzkill.